Default Valve Stem Seals How har to Replace

Just bought a 1970 Mach with 351 Cleveland.70k Original - never been touched. Smokes at start up and when runing assuming it is valve steam seals - how difficult are they to replace, I heard there are way to replace w/o removing heads.

Default RE: Valve Stem Seals How har to Replace

pull off a valve cover & see if they are all broke up, not that hard to replace, get a haynes manual, you can do it without pulling heads, you will need to keep valves from dropping into cylinder either with compressed air through spark pulg hole or my favorite trick a few feet of string fed into the cylinder then turn motor by hand til piston with string on top hits valves & keeps them in place.
